  2. Also in Northern California and have never had much success with larger shad profile baits (glides, softies etc). The threadfin are so tiny here it seems like the best match is a zoom fluke or a 2.8 keitech hahaha. Seemingly a larger gizzard shad type profile could get bit under the right conditions and with a proper presentation but like I said it’s something I’ve never had success with and I have tried it a bit. However it worth noting that there is a substantial migration of American shad on the sac and American rivers in the spring, looks like the striper guys do pretty good on the big shad profile glides.   17. Took my 10.5 Hiro trout from the recent preorder out for a test swim today and couldn’t get it to swim right at all. It noses down, doesn’t really swim and DOES NOT glide at all. Reel bumps, slow constant retrieve, rod tugs I could not get it to do what I want it to. Tried tying to a split ring and snap and did not seem to make any difference, however did not try tying direct as I’m usually pretty averse to doing that with glides. Rod I was using was an LDC XXH and 20lb fc. Tried a lexa 400 6:1 and a Tatula 300 7:1 which didn’t seem to make a difference either. Anyways was just wondering if anyone has had a similar experience with this bait? Is it the gear I’m using or did I somehow get a dud? I’ve owned other Hiros and they swam great so I’m just a little disappointed. Thanks in advance for any info.
